Árvore de páginas

Ponto de entrada que filtra as Ordens de Serviço que serão liberadas na rotina de Liberação de OS (MNTA490)

Características do Requisito

Linha de Produto:

Microsiga Protheus

Segmento:

Manufatura

Módulo:

SIGAMNT - Manutenção de Ativos e Gestão de Frotas

Rotina:

Rotina

Nome Técnico

MNTA490

Liberação de OS


Rotina(s) envolvida(s)

Nome Técnico

MNTA4902

Ponto de Entrada

País(es):

Todos

Banco(s) de Dados:

Todos

Sistema(s) Operacional(is):

Todos


Ponto de Entrada

Descrição:

Ponto de entrada executado na rotina de Liberação de OS (MNTA490) que filtra as Ordens de Serviço a serem liberadas

Programa Fonte:

MNTA490.prx
Localização:SIGAMNT: Atualizações/Controle de Oficina/Plano Manutenção/Liberação de OS

Função:

MNTA4902()

Retorno:

NomeTipoDescriçãoObrigatório
lRetLógicoRetorna verdadeiro (.T.) para a OS que apareça na tela, e falso (.F.) para a que não aparecer.X
Exemplo do Ponto de Entrada MNTA4902()
#Include 'Protheus.ch'

User Function MNTA4902()

	Local lRet := .T.

	If STJ->TJ_DTMPINI < dDATABASE //Trazer apenas as OS com Data Prevista Início maior que a Data Atual
		lRet := .F.
	EndIf

	lMarca := .T. //Traz marcadas as OS que não entram na condição acima

Return lRet